Opel awards for Lacey & Mullane
Updated: Tuesday, 11 Aug 2009 12:57
Karl Lacey of Donegal and Waterford's John Mullane have been named as the Opel GPA Players of the Month for July 2009 in football and hurling respectively.
The awards recognise the outstanding contribution both players made to their county’s performances in Donegal and Waterford respectively in the Championship throughout July.
Karl Lacey, who has been tipped in some quarters as the best defender in the country, was instrumental as his side emerged from the Qualifiers to reach the All-Ireland quarter-final.
Meanwhile, July marks two-in-a-row for John Mullane as he scoops the Opel GPA Player of the Month award for a second time. In a dramatic finish in Semple Stadium Mullane scored the crucial winning point against Galway to earn Waterford's place in the semi-final against champions Kilkenny.
